1. Walking

Walking is a foundational form of exercise due to its simplicity and effectiveness in promoting joint health. For example, there are urban parks or rural paths/walking trails to help foster this in the city of Ranchi. Engaging in a brisk 30-minute walk daily helps lubricate the joints by stimulating the production of synovial fluid, the body's natural shock absorber. Start by walking on a flat surface and gradually increase your pace and distance as you become more comfortable.

As a low-impact form of cardio, walking will help develop the strength in your knees, hips, and ankles while improving your circulation. The state walking lowers the risk of osteoporosis by building bone density. Walking is beneficial for individuals of all ages, as aerobic activities are essential for maintaining overall health and wellness. Aim to reach the recommended 10,000 steps each day for optimal health benefits.

2. Swimming or Water Aerobics

For those with joint pain, swimming is highly recommended. The water provides buoyancy to support weight-bearing joints, such as knees and hips, as it helps distribute the stress on these joints. Orthopaedic doctors recommend swimming in local community pools for 20-30 minutes, twice or three times a week.

Aqua-resistance builds muscle strength without the stress of gravity creating impact, while also improving joint stability. It is particularly advantageous for individuals with arthritis, as swimming is an excellent way to increase range of motion, flexibility, and reduce joint stiffness. There are several ways to swim, for example, freestyle or backstroke, that utilise multiple joints to create balanced joint development. Research has shown aquatic aerobic exercise can reduce chronic pain by 50%, making swimming a gentle yet effective way to exercise!

3. Cycling

Cycling on a stationary bike or on some of the quieter roads around Ranchi is often heralded as a joint-friendly exercise. It engages your quadriceps and hamstrings by supporting your knee joints with minimal impact. Starting, doctors typically recommend that you begin cycling for 15-20 minutes at a comfortable pace, gradually increasing the time and distance as your fitness levels improve.

Cycling offers cardiovascular benefits, but it is also effective in maintaining neutral joint alignments during cycling, thereby decreasing the negative load and wear and tear on the joints.

Given the city's unpredictable weather and traffic, consider using local bike paths or a stationary bike for a safer, more consistent workout. Biking is also beneficial for individuals undergoing hip and knee rehabilitation, as the cycling motion helps lubricate their joint spaces. Regular cyclists are less susceptible to injury and earlier degenerative conditions, such as patellofemoral pain syndrome.

4. Body-Weight Squats

Squats effectively isolate lower body muscles while stabilising and strengthening the knee, hip and ankle joints. When working with patients, orthopaedic practitioners will advise performing 3 sets of 10-15 squat repetitions. Begin with feet shoulder-width apart, squat down as if you are sitting back into a chair and then stand up again.

When squatting, keep your knees aligned with your toes to avoid joint strain. This exercise not only builds stronger muscles around your joints but also improves bone density, which is especially important to safeguard against falls in older adults.

In Ranchi clinics, it is frequently prescribed as an initial management exercise for patients with developing osteoarthritis. The wall squat is a beginner-friendly alternative that allows for a gradual build-up of strength to cope with the stress of daily life.

5. Side Leg Raises

Side leg raises are effective in enhancing hip joint mobility by targeting the abductor muscles of the hips. To get started, lie on your side and bring the top leg up to hip height. Hold the position for a brief moment and lower back down. Complete 10 to 15 repetitions for each side. Doctors say this is beneficial for stabilising the pelvis to relieve knee strain.

It's a low-risk exercise that's perfect for Ranchi's office workers, as it can easily be done at home during a break. It helps with balance, which can prevent injuries to the lower limbs as you travel across various kinds of sloped and uneven terrain in Jharkhand. Consistent practice will also help relieve lower back pain associated with weak hips.

6. Cat-Cow Stretch

The cat-cow yoga pose is credited with improving spinal mobility and joint flexibility. To do this pose, get onto all fours and alternate between arching and rounding your back. Repeat this for 10 cycles. From the perspective of orthopaedic doctors in Ranchi, this is a mobility exercise designed to alleviate back and neck stiffness commonly associated with sedentary lifestyles.

This movement gently mobilises your spine, shoulders, and hips, which can improve posture and reduce inflammation.

This mindful practice also helps reduce stress, which is important because tension can often manifest as physical stiffness in the joints. There are classes locally for beginners to practice yoga. 7. Resistance Band Pull Aparts

Using a resistance band, hold the band at shoulder height and pull it apart, activating the muscles of the shoulder and upper back. Perform 3 sets of 12 repetitions. Orthopaedic physicians often recommend this exercise as it is one of the best exercises to strengthen the rotator cuff, which is important for stabilising the shoulder joint and preventing impingements, especially in a manual labour setting in Ranchi.

Resistance bands are a common form of exercise equipment and are ideal for home use because they are inexpensive, portable, and can be used to continue exercising at home. The movements strengthen the muscles involved in maintaining proper posture and joint alignment, reducing the load on the neck and spine, which are vital for overall upper body health.
